Summary

Rosehill Elementary is a public elementary school located in Tomball, Texas, serving grades PK-4 with a total enrollment of 680 students. It is part of the Tomball Independent School District (ISD), which is ranked 32nd out of 961 districts in Texas and has a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ger.

Rosehill Elementary has a history of strong performance, consistently ranking in the top 10% to 25% of Texas elementary schools over the past decade. The school has maintained a 4-star rating from SchoolDigger, with a brief dip to 3 stars in the 2020-2021 school year. Rosehill's students consistently outperform the state average in STAAR test scores, with projected 3rd and 4th-grade reading proficiency rates of 60.61% and 73.28%, respectively, compared to the state averages of 52.02% and 53.73%. Similarly, Rosehill's 3rd and 4th-grade math proficiency rates are projected to be 52.38% and 47.71%, respectively, compared to the state averages of 44.88% and 45.79%.

While Rosehill Elementary's performance is generally on par with or slightly below other high-performing schools in the Tomball ISD, such as Canyon Pointe Elementary and Wildwood Elementary, it is notably stronger than schools in the neighboring Cypress-Fairbanks ISD and Magnolia ISD, which have lower overall district rankings. However, Rosehill's performance for certain student subgroups, such as Hispanic students and English Language Learners, has been more variable and lower than the school's overall performance, suggesting a need to focus on addressing the specific needs of these subgroups.

Frequently Asked Questions about Rosehill Elementary

Students who attend Rosehill Elementary usually go on to attend:

Middle : Tomball Intermediate
Middle : Tomball J H
High : Tomball High School

Rosehill Elementary ranks 1084th of 4651 Texas elementary schools. SchoolDigger rates this school 4 stars out of 5.

Students at Rosehill Elementary are 61% Hispanic, 27% White, 6% African American, 3% Two or more races, 2% Asian.

In the 2024-25 school year, 751 students attended Rosehill Elementary.
